Preoperative Instructions

IV ANESTHESIA

  • You may not eat or drink — including water — after midnight the night before surgery until your surgery is complete.

    • Take your daily medications with no more than 2 ounces (2 oz.) of water up to 2 hours before your procedure unless instructed otherwise.
  • A responsible adult must accompany you, stay during the procedure, and drive you home. You may not drive a vehicle or operate machinery for 24 hours following anesthesia. Guardians must accompany minors.

  • The use of marijuana, alcohol, or recreational drugs can adversely affect the medications that we administer. Please discontinue use of these substances 48 hours before your procedure.

  • Wear loose-fitting clothing and flat shoes. Do not wear nail polish or lipstick. No contact lenses or head and neck jewelry.

  • If you feel an illness such as the flu, sore throat, cough, or bowel upset pre-operatively, please notify the office.

Women, please note: Some antibiotics may interfere with the effectiveness of your birth control pills. Please check with your pharmacist.

LAUGHING GAS (NITROUS OXIDE)

Adults

Have something light to eat pre-operatively. Please, no heavy dairy — it may lead to nausea.

Children (<18yrs old):

You may not eat or drink pre-operatively on the day of the procedure.
